Efficient Sampling & Collection of Plankton for Aquaculture & Aquatic Research
Phytoplankton Nets are designed for precise and efficient sampling of phytoplankton in various aquatic environments.
These high-quality nets are essential tools for researchers and professionals in aquaculture, aquatic research, marine biology, limnology, and environmental science.
Constructed with nylon mesh, these nets are available in multiple mesh sizes ranging from 25 μm to 100 μm, ensuring accurate collection of phytoplankton samples. The nets feature stainless steel rings and three-point bridles for stability, and come with loops for adding weights.
Each phytoplankton net includes a detachable cod end with lateral apertures for efficient sample collection, making them suitable for both vertical and horizontal towing in aquaculture ponds, raceway, sea cages, lakes, rivers, and oceans.

- Mesh Sizes: Available in sizes ranging from 20 μm to 250 μm.
- Ring Diameters: Options include 150 mm, 250 mm, and 300 mm
- Net Lengths: Available in lengths of 0.45 m, 0.55 m, and 0.88 m
- Cod End Filters: Equipped with end filters of 50 mm diameter, available in mesh sizes of 20 μm, 35 μm, 53 μm, 100 μm, and 250 μm
- Towing Line and Bridle: The towing line is connected to a three-point harness made of durable nylon rope, adjustable to suit various sampling depths
- Weight Loops: Provided for attaching weights to ensure proper submersion and stability during sampling
